With skills specifically designed for intelligence operations, Chase Hughes releases yet another groundbreaking book.

In Six Minute X-Ray(TM), you'll learn the most powerful people-reading system in the world. Chase exposes and unpacks simple techniques that come together to allow you to see beyond the mask that anyone is wearing.

In less than six minutes, you'll know more about the hidden side of the person you're speaking to than their own friends and family - no joke.
